 Stay Another Day is shelved in the YA section at my library but I think it is probably more New Adult - older YA at least. I don’t want to giveaway plots spoilers so I’ll just say that the McAllister family Christmas gathering gets very complicated very quickly. I loved its diverse representation with gay, bisexual and non-binary characters. There was racial diversity too. I’d be remiss not to give a trigger warning for disordered eating but the character concerned does make positive progress by the end of the book. While most of the story unfolds from the alternating perspectives of the three siblings (a teenager and twenty-something year old twins) there are a few sections told from the perspective of the family house. I appreciated these for their point of difference and variety but felt they were especially effective at the beginning and end of the book. This story has messy but loveable characters and a definite feel-good factor without being trite, clichéd or overly sentimental.

This books strikes an excellent balance between humour and seriousness; confronting some heavy themes of eating disorders and queer-phobia whilst still being an easy and humourous read. The TV-drama worthy plot was softened by the real, complicated, and lovable characters; the whole thing cumulating in a fought for and well-deserved happy ending.
